Output e384e26faf7fa46eed7ed3cc5a0f44fbfe9f30fc0c819fc786fd3b232adc844a:0

value
602892
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 16151048999a3ee54b3af3efdcfc6e93def91148 OP_EQUALVERIFY OP_CHECKSIG
address
131m6kEWeCqYQfyhnwtwj1TegjzHebL1ax
transaction
e384e26faf7fa46eed7ed3cc5a0f44fbfe9f30fc0c819fc786fd3b232adc844a
spent
true